From d8baad783b37ec6d9eeb7cabb06aae609b5f21d9 Mon Sep 17 00:00:00 2001 From: Mark Jenkinson <mark@fmrib.ox.ac.uk> Date: Mon, 13 Aug 2012 11:15:10 +0000 Subject: [PATCH] Initial tests of new fslswapdim, need to add neurological input for RL testing --- tests/fslswapdim_test.sh | 43 ++++++++++++++++++++++++++++++++++++++++ 1 file changed, 43 insertions(+) create mode 100755 tests/fslswapdim_test.sh diff --git a/tests/fslswapdim_test.sh b/tests/fslswapdim_test.sh new file mode 100755 index 0000000..e38f25b --- /dev/null +++ b/tests/fslswapdim_test.sh @@ -0,0 +1,43 @@ +#!/bin/bash + +## NOTE: needs links or copies of various fsl utilities to exist in ../bin at the moment (annoyingly!) + +num=1; +for aa in RL LR ; do + for bb in RL LR ; do + for cc in RL LR ; do + for tr1 in RLAPSI RLSIAP APSIRL APRLSI SIRLAP SIAPRL ; do + aaa=`echo $aa | tr R ${tr1:0:1} | tr L ${tr1:1:1}`; + bbb=`echo $bb | tr R ${tr1:2:1} | tr L ${tr1:3:1}`; + ccc=`echo $cc | tr R ${tr1:4:1} | tr L ${tr1:5:1}`; + echo $aaa $bbb $ccc + ( export FSLDIR=`pwd`/.. ; $FSLDIR/bin/fslswapdim /usr/local/fsl/data/standard/MNI152_T1_2mm $aaa $bbb $ccc fooNEW_$num ) + echo $FSLDIR + $FSLDIR/bin/fslswapdim $FSLDIR/data/standard/MNI152_T1_2mm $aaa $bbb $ccc fooOLD_$num + diff fooNEW_${num}.nii.gz fooOLD_${num}.nii.gz + num=`echo $num + 1 | bc` + done + done + done +done + + +# num=1; +# for aa in x -x ; do +# for bb in x -x ; do +# for cc in x -x ; do +# for tr1 in xyz yzx zxy xzy yxz zyx ; do +# aaa=`echo $aa | tr x ${tr1:0:1}`; +# bbb=`echo $bb | tr x ${tr1:1:1}`; +# ccc=`echo $cc | tr x ${tr1:2:1}`; +# echo $aaa $bbb $ccc +# ( export FSLDIR=`pwd`/.. ; $FSLDIR/bin/fslswapdim /usr/local/fsl/data/standard/MNI152_T1_2mm $aaa $bbb $ccc fooNEW_$num ) +# echo $FSLDIR +# $FSLDIR/bin/fslswapdim $FSLDIR/data/standard/MNI152_T1_2mm $aaa $bbb $ccc fooOLD_$num +# diff fooNEW_${num}.nii.gz fooOLD_${num}.nii.gz +# num=`echo $num + 1 | bc` +# done +# done +# done +# done + -- GitLab